The DAC8771 is a single channel, precision, fully integrated 16-bit digital to analog
converter (DAC) with adaptive power management, and is designed to meet the requirements of
industrial control applications. The adaptive power management circuit, when enabled, minimizes the
power dissipation of the chip. When programmed as a current output, the supply voltage on the
current output driver is regulated between 4 V and 32 V based on continuous feedback of voltage on
the current output pin via a buck/boost converter. When programmed as a voltage output, this
circuit generates a programmable supply voltage for the voltage output stage (±15 V). DAC8771
contains an LDO to generate the digital supply (5 V) from a single power supply pin, particularly
helpful in isolated applications.
DAC8771 is also implemented with a HART Signal Interface to superimpose an external HART
signal on the current output. The slew rate of the current output DAC is register programmable. The
devices can operate with a single external power supply of +12 V to +36 V using the integrated
buck/boost converter or with external power supplies when the buck/boost converter is
disabled.
